A pair of Chinese famille verte dishes, circa 1715
each enamelled in the centre with a crane in flight and a prancing deer amidst bamboo and lingzhi-fungus under a pine tree, the cavetto with a band of four floral cartouches reserved on iron-red quatrefoil diaper ground, the rim with six cranes, the reverse with two iron-red flower sprigs -- 8 5/8in. (22cm.) diam. (2)
